About Willowthorpe Care Home in Stanstead Abbotts
Situated adjacent to the banks of the picturesque River Lea, Willowthorpe Care Home in Stanstead Abbotts is a former private country house that has been sympathetically renovated and extended to offer specialist residential and dedicated dementia care.
Our Stanstead Abbotts Care Home offers the following types of care: residential care, specialist dementia care and respite care.
Willowthorpe also utilises PainChek®, an innovative AI-powered tool that helps detect and manage pain in residents who struggle to verbalise it, ensuring the highest level of comfort and care.

Engagement and Wellbeing
Here at Willowthorpe Care Home in Stanstead Abbotts, engagement and wellbeing is at the heart of our person-centred approach to care. Our dedicated Engagement Leads organise varied social calendars for events and entertainment, in groups and individually. Every resident experiences meaningful occupation, designed around their personal wishes and preferences.
Something is always going on at Willowthorpe, from seasonal baking to learning a new craft. The Engagement Team enjoy getting to know each resident well, forming friendships that result in highly personalised and fun activities. Live music, trips on the local canal, and visits from children are just a few of the things that bring the residents joy.
Every resident, in each B&M home, also has access to The Hideaway – a cosy countryside retreat with extensive grounds, and on-site Reminiscence Museum.
